2 lines
2.4 KiB
JavaScript
2 lines
2.4 KiB
JavaScript
import{r as p,bV as u,j as e,bY as g,bZ as j,b_ as h,b$ as R}from"./vendor-BKmmeuxg.js";import{T}from"./table-filter-D1fnjeZE.js";import{T as y}from"./table-footer-B-sB7gNG.js";import{T as M}from"./table-header-DVkEnG6Y.js";import{C as w}from"./card-D9_SJYq6.js";import{T as C,a as S,b as n,c as d}from"./table-DWOXv4Pu.js";import{D as N}from"./layout-DkwBWm5d.js";import F from"./offline-table-columns-CAMylKLg.js";import O from"./verify-payment-modal-B6jV-97s.js";import"./use-lang-YfV87_zl.js";import"./debounce-CWHP_ANh.js";import"./route-B4ZMN77y.js";import"./utils-DxSsnXxD.js";import"./button-BpNwv2aE.js";import"./index-WW_1X1qx.js";import"./dropdown-menu-DO-po5c1.js";import"./scroll-area-C8HGru-R.js";import"./table-page-size-OCfjNXER.js";import"./sidebar-BYcYxQeZ.js";import"./separator-_3LZ_wAA.js";import"./sheet-DSvHVmaW.js";import"./tooltip-BsX7Z6vz.js";import"./main-_V386djS.js";import"./index-D9-QKOod.js";import"./appearance-D2z3xcjR.js";import"./app-BytVvUs_.js";/* empty css */import"./language-BFZ7KItL.js";import"./notification-CYMPYbAP.js";import"./popover-B4kBsMuI.js";import"./app-logo-CmnEIwal.js";import"./accordion-CNBvFN43.js";import"./avatar-j28afJTV.js";import"./badge-AQfLLMpR.js";import"./alert-D9uBQ7fu.js";import"./dialog-B2gN9MvT.js";import"./label-HmIcv5Yx.js";import"./textarea-CyndvowL.js";import"./richtor-CRcM6Du2.js";const P=({payments:t,translate:c})=>{var m;const{dashboard:f}=c,[s,l]=p.useState(null),[b,i]=p.useState(!1),x=o=>{l(o),i(!0)},r=u({data:t.data,columns:F(x),getCoreRowModel:R(),getSortedRowModel:h(),getFilteredRowModel:j()});return e.jsxs(e.Fragment,{children:[e.jsxs(w,{children:[e.jsx(T,{data:t,title:"Offline Payment Report",globalSearch:!0,tablePageSizes:[10,15,20,25,50],routeName:"payment-reports.offline.index",className:"w-full"}),e.jsxs(C,{className:"border-border border-y",children:[e.jsx(M,{table:r}),e.jsx(S,{children:(m=r.getRowModel().rows)!=null&&m.length?r.getRowModel().rows.map(o=>e.jsx(n,{"data-state":o.getIsSelected()&&"selected",children:o.getVisibleCells().map(a=>e.jsx(d,{children:g(a.column.columnDef.cell,a.getContext())},a.id))},o.id)):e.jsx(n,{children:e.jsx(d,{colSpan:8,className:"h-24 text-center",children:f.no_results})})})]}),e.jsx(y,{className:"mt-1 p-5 sm:p-7",routeName:"payment-reports.offline.index",paginationInfo:t})]}),s&&e.jsx(O,{payment:s,isOpen:b,onClose:()=>{i(!1),l(null)}})]})};P.layout=t=>e.jsx(N,{children:t});export{P as default};
|